Sdílet prostřednictvím


ITestCaseResult – rozhraní

Představuje stav zkušební případ, který proti spustit test proveden.

Obor názvů:  Microsoft.TeamFoundation.TestManagement.Client
Sestavení:  Microsoft.TeamFoundation.TestManagement.Client (v Microsoft.TeamFoundation.TestManagement.Client.dll)

Syntaxe

'Deklarace
Public Interface ITestCaseResult _
    Inherits ITestResult, IAttachmentOwner, INotifyPropertyChanged, IIdentifiable(Of TestCaseResultIdentifier)
public interface ITestCaseResult : ITestResult, 
    IAttachmentOwner, INotifyPropertyChanged, IIdentifiable<TestCaseResultIdentifier>
public interface class ITestCaseResult : ITestResult, 
    IAttachmentOwner, INotifyPropertyChanged, IIdentifiable<TestCaseResultIdentifier^>
type ITestCaseResult =  
    interface
        interface ITestResult
        interface IAttachmentOwner
        interface INotifyPropertyChanged
        interface IIdentifiable<TestCaseResultIdentifier>
    end
public interface ITestCaseResult extends ITestResult, IAttachmentOwner, INotifyPropertyChanged, IIdentifiable<TestCaseResultIdentifier>

Typ ITestCaseResult zveřejňuje následující členy.

Vlastnosti

  Název Popis
Veřejná vlastnost ActionRecording Načte záznam akce testovacího případu.
Veřejná vlastnost ArtifactUri Jednotný identifikátor zdroje (JIZ) používaný interně podle Visual Studio Application Lifecycle Management (ALM) propojení s jinými objekty v tento výsledek Visual Studio ALM.
Veřejná vlastnost Attachments Získá kolekce přílohy. (Zděděno z IAttachmentOwner.)
Veřejná vlastnost CollectorsEnabled Získá seznam kolekcí dat, které jsou povoleny pro tento výsledek. (Zděděno z ITestResult.)
Veřejná vlastnost Comment Získá nebo nastaví Akumulované poznámky, které byly zadány těm, kteří tento výsledek analýzy. (Zděděno z ITestResult.)
Veřejná vlastnost ComputerName Získá nebo nastaví název počítače, kde byl test proveden.
Veřejná vlastnost DateCompleted Získá nebo nastaví datum test byl dokončen. (Zděděno z ITestResult.)
Veřejná vlastnost DateCreated Získá nebo nastaví datum vytvoření zkoušky. (Zděděno z ITestResult.)
Veřejná vlastnost DateStarted Získá nebo nastaví datum zahájení zkoušky. (Zděděno z ITestResult.)
Veřejná vlastnost Duration Získá nebo nastaví čas spuštění testu bylo stráveno.Nezahrnuje dobu, během kterého byl pozastaven výkon. (Zděděno z ITestResult.)
Veřejná vlastnost ErrorMessage Získá nebo nastaví popis selhání, pokud zkoušky se nezdařilo. (Zděděno z ITestResult.)
Veřejná vlastnost FailureType Pokud se nezdařil test získá typu chyby.
Veřejná vlastnost Id Získá identifikátor. (Zděděno z IIdentifiable<TKey>.)
Veřejná vlastnost Implementation Získá tento výsledek automatického testování.
Veřejná vlastnost IsFinished Získá hodnotu označující, zda byl spuštěn test.
Veřejná vlastnost Iterations Získá kolekce podrobné výsledky pro každé opakování zkoušky.
Veřejná vlastnost LastUpdated Získá data a času poslední aktualizace tohoto výsledku.
Veřejná vlastnost LastUpdatedBy Získá totožnost osoby, která tento výsledek poslední aktualizace.
Veřejná vlastnost Outcome Získá nebo nastaví údaj o výsledku zkoušky. (Zděděno z ITestResult.)
Veřejná vlastnost Owner Získá totožnost osoby odpovědné za systémem nebo vyšetřovací test.
Veřejná vlastnost Priority Získá nebo nastaví prioritu spouštění nebo analyzovat test.
Veřejná vlastnost ResetCount Získá kolikrát tento výsledek byl resetován.
Veřejná vlastnost ResolutionStateId Získá identifikační číslo pro sledování šetření dokončení testů.
Veřejná vlastnost Revision Číslo revize tento výsledek se získá pro řízení souběžnosti.
Veřejná vlastnost RunBy Získá osoba provedeny zkoušky identity.
Veřejná vlastnost State Získá stav testu.
Veřejná vlastnost TestCaseArea Získá cestu oblast testovacího případu.
Veřejná vlastnost TestCaseId Načte ID testovacího případu, který je prováděn.
Veřejná vlastnost TestCaseRevision Získá revize testovacího případu, který má být použit.
Veřejná vlastnost TestCaseTitle Získá název testovacího případu.
Veřejná vlastnost TestConfigurationId Načte ID konfigurace, proti kterému byl tento test proveden.
Veřejná vlastnost TestConfigurationName Získá název konfigurace test, který je aktuálně spuštěn.
Veřejná vlastnost TestPointId Načte ID zkušební bod, proti kterému byl tento test proveden.
Veřejná vlastnost TestResultId Načte ID tento výsledek testu, který je jedinečný ve spuštění testu.
Veřejná vlastnost TestRunId Načte ID zkoušky obsahující tento výsledek.

Na začátek

Metody

  Název Popis
Veřejná metoda AssociateWorkItem Odkazy na tento výsledek testu danou položku.
Veřejná metoda CreateAttachment(String) Vytvoří přílohu ze souboru. (Zděděno z IAttachmentOwner.)
Veřejná metoda CreateAttachment(String, SourceFileAction) Vytvoří přílohu ze souboru, případně odstranění zdrojového souboru po odeslání. (Zděděno z IAttachmentOwner.)
Veřejná metoda CreateAttachment(array<Byte[], Int32, Int32) Vytvoří tento výsledek testu přílohu pomocí dané bajtové pole, umístění a délku.
Veřejná metoda CreateIteration Vytvoří nový výsledek iterace.
Veřejná metoda DisassociateWorkItem Odebere propojení mezi danou položku a tento výsledek testu.
Veřejná metoda GetTestCase Načte data testovacího případu ze serveru čas vytvoření testovacího případu výsledek.
Veřejná metoda GetTestRun Načte informace o provedení zkoušky ze serveru.
Veřejná metoda QueryAssociatedWorkItemArtifacts Načte pole artefakty pracovní položky, které je spojen tento výsledek testovacího případu.
Veřejná metoda QueryAssociatedWorkItems Načte pole ID ze serveru pracovních položek, které jsou propojeny se tento výsledek testovacího případu.
Veřejná metoda Refresh Načte aktualizované informace o výsledku testu ze serveru.Místní změny ignorovány.
Veřejná metoda Reset Vymaže všechny informace výsledek testu a způsobuje znovu spusťte test.
Veřejná metoda Save() Nahrávání aktualizované informace výsledek testu na server.
Veřejná metoda Save(Boolean) Nahrávání aktualizované informace výsledek testu serveru volitelně odesílání přílohy na pozadí.

Na začátek

Události

  Název Popis
Veřejná událost AttachmentUploadCompleted Tato událost je aktivována po dokončení odesílání příloh. (Zděděno z IAttachmentOwner.)
Veřejná událost PropertyChanged Vyvolá se při změně hodnoty vlastnosti. (Zděděno z INotifyPropertyChanged.)

Na začátek

Viz také

Odkaz

Microsoft.TeamFoundation.TestManagement.Client – obor názvů